PWHL Seattle has signed their first players to the roster before the Expansion Draft takes place next week. The Exclusive Signing Window ends on June 8 at 2 PM, but the team has already signed five players.
Hilary Knight is the biggest name the team has signed. Knight is one of, if not the most decorated, American women’s hockey player ever. Knight has won the Olympic gold medal with Team USA in 2018, 10 gold medals at the IIHF World Championships, and was named the IIHF Female Player of the Year in 2023, to name a few of her accomplishments. Last season, Knight helped lead the Boston Fleet to the PWHL Walter Cup Finals as the captain.
The team also signed four more players. Danielle Serdachny from the Ottawa Charge, Cayla Barnes from Montreal Victoire, Corinne Schroeder from the New York Sirens, and Alex Carpenter, also from the New York Sirens. Serdachny scored the game-winning goal for Canada in the gold medal game at the 2024 World Championships. Barnes has been on two Team USA Olympic teams and helped the team win gold in 2018. Schroeder was the 2024 PWHL Goaltender of the Year and led the league in shutouts in the 2024-25 season. Carpenter was an alternate captain on the Sirens, and has won seven gold medals with Team USA in the World Championships.
PWHL Seattle has reached their maximum of signing five players during the Exclusive Signing Window. The Expansion Draft takes place on June 9 at 5:30 PM, while the PWHL Draft will be on June 24 at 4 PM.
